Ingrid Law
Mibs isn't popular by any means. In fact, quite the opposite. But that's okay because she only has one more day left at school.
That's because, tomorrow Mibs turns 13. And in her family, that's a really big deal. 13 is when the Beaumonts get their savvy. A savvy is like a special power, or, as Mibs calls it, a special know how. Rocket Beaumont makes electricity. Fish Beaumont makes storms. And Mrs. Beaumont does everything pretty much perfectly. Mr. Beaumont, however, doesn't have a savvy. And he's been in an accident.
Now Mibs finds herself on a mission. Believing she has discovered her savvy, she heads to the hospital to rescue her father. But her savvy still has a few surprises in store. As do the rest of people inadvertently along for the ride!
Really, really cute book. This is one of the Virginia Young Reader books this year and totally worth the read. The book looks long (especially since it's only available in hardback), but it's really a quick read. The characters are great. Each one is entirely believable and lovable. You won't be able to put it down!
